Product reviews:
Roderick
2025-06-10 iphone XS Max
Weird Teddy Bear With Button Eyes Cute weird stuffed animals
weird stuffed animals
Ingram
2025-06-16 iphone 7
Fugglers – Funny Ugly Monster weird stuffed animals
weird stuffed animals
Haley
2025-06-17 iphone 11 Pro Max
Russian Alien Doll Puppet Monster weird stuffed animals
weird stuffed animals
Nathan
2025-06-12 iphone 11
Soft Beige Bear Toy Stuffed Plush Toy weird stuffed animals
weird stuffed animals